Charlotte-Therese DUROCHER was born abt. 1746 in Québec Province, Canada
Charlotte-Therese DUROCHER was the child of Olivier DUROCHER and Marie-Thérèse JUILLET and the grandchild of: (paternal) Joseph DUROCHER and Marguerite LEROY (maternal) Blaise JUILLET and Madeleine FORESTIER (FORTIER)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Charlotte-Therese married Joseph ARCHAMBAULT 2 October 1769 in Varennes, Province of Québec, Canada . Joseph ARCHAMBAULT was born 29 April 1745 in Saint-Denis-sur-Richelieu, Québec, Canada. Joseph died 4 June 1801 in Saint-Ours, Québec, Canada (Immaculée-Conception). Joseph was the child of François ARCHAMBAULT and Marie-Françoise FORGET.
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
